Grandma Maul's Italian Beef Seasoned with garlic, anise, and sesame seeds, chuck roast is slowly simmered in a crock pot for a delicious Italian Beef.

prep: 10 mins cook: 10 hrs 10 mins total: 10 hrs 20 mins Servings: 12 Yield: 1 – 4 pound roast

Ingredients

  • 1 (4 pound) boneless beef chuck roast
  • ½ cup all-purpose flour
  • salt and ground black pepper to taste
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 cup water
  • 1 tablespoon anise seed
  • 1 tablespoon sesame seed
  • 1 large green bell pepper, julienned

Directions

    Step 1

    Rinse and pat dry the roast. Coat the roast evenly with the flour; season with salt and pepper.

    Step 2

    Heat the olive oil in a skillet over medium-high heat. Add the garlic to the hot oil; sear the beef in the oil until all sides are slightly browned. Transfer the roast to a slow cooker. Pour the water over the roast.

    Step 3

    Cook on Low for 5 hours. Add the anise seed and sesame seed to the slow cooker and cook another 4 hours. Add the green bell pepper and continue cooking until the meat is tender and easily pulled apart, about 1 hour more.

Nutrition Facts

Per Serving: 277 calories; protein 18.5g; carbohydrates 5.2g; fat 19.8g; cholesterol 68.9mg; sodium 43.8mg.
